Letter from Florence O'Donoghue, Loc Lein, Eglantine Park, Douglas Road, Cork, to P. J. Brennan, Secretary of the Bureau of Military History, enclosing his leave docket to cancel his days off as witnesses he wished to interview have become available,
1947 Oct. 2.
